Where is the ODBC information stored within a SoftGrid package?
There are a few locations that should be checked in the SoftGrid package to determine if any ODBC information was captured during the sequence.1. Search for odbc.ini: It will be located in the VFS\%CSIDL_WINDOWS% folder2.
